Africa new breeding ground for Muslim terrorists, says confidential report
Africa new breeding ground for Muslim terrorists, says confidential report

Ottawa, May. 09, 2005 (CNA) - Conflict and extreme poverty in Sub-Saharan Africa have created a “permissive environment” for new recruits to al-Qaeda's terrorist network, says a newly released report by the Canadian Security and Intelligence Service (CSIS).

"The poor, young, disaffected and undereducated members of these communities have provided terrorist organizations with intelligence and logistical support for their activities," the report said.

The Canadian Press obtained a censored version of an August 2004 CSIS report under the Access to Information Act. It was marked "Secret/Canadian Eyes Only."

The document, titled “The Islamist Threat in Sub-Saharan Africa”, says poor Muslim Africans are receptive to the idea of global jihad.
